RNR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

309 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in RenaissanceRe (RNR)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$4.67B — up 4.7% from $4.45B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 45 funds opened new RNR positions and 18 closed out — a net gain of 27 holders — while 94 added to existing stakes and 117 trimmed.

The largest buyer was State Street, adding an estimated $20M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, cutting an estimated $79M.
